Top Picks: Best Factory Installed Car Stereos Guide
Compatibility with vehicle make and model
When selecting a factory installed car stereo, it is advisable to check the options offered by the car manufacturer for your specific vehicle brand to ensure compatibility and seamless integration. The stereo should fit properly within the dashboard space and align correctly with existing wiring harnesses to avoid complex modifications.
Additionally, verifying that the unit supports original equipment manufacturer features such as steering wheel control integration allows the stereo to function harmoniously with the car’s built-in systems. These elements help maintain the vehicle’s aesthetic and operational integrity while providing a straightforward installation process.

Audio features and sound quality
When choosing the best factory installed car stereo, paying close attention to audio features and sound quality can greatly enhance your driving experience. The amplifier power directly influences how clear and loud the music will be, so selecting a stereo with sufficient wattage that matches your vehicle’s speaker system helps prevent distortion during playback.
Many car stereos come equipped with equalizer settings that allow you to customize the audio output to suit your preferences, enabling fine adjustments to bass, treble, and midrange frequencies. These sound tuning options can transform standard audio into a tailored listening experience suited for various music genres or spoken word content.
Additionally, support for high resolution audio formats means that music files maintain greater fidelity, preserving subtle details and offering a clearer, crisper sound compared to standard formats. Taking these aspects into account will help you find a car stereo system that delivers enjoyable, high-quality audio tailored to how you use your vehicle for entertainment or communication.

How Do Factory Installed Car Stereos Compare In Sound Quality To Aftermarket Stereos?
Factory-installed car stereos are designed to meet basic audio needs and blend seamlessly with the vehicle’s interior. While they offer decent sound quality and ease of use, they often lack advanced features and customization options. The sound may be limited by lower-quality components and basic speaker setups. In contrast, aftermarket stereos provide superior sound quality with enhanced clarity, bass, and volume control. They allow users to upgrade speakers, add amplifiers, and customize settings to fit personal preferences. Overall, aftermarket systems deliver a richer and more immersive audio experience compared to factory-installed stereos.

Are Factory Installed Car Stereos Easier To Maintain And Repair Compared To Aftermarket Systems?
Factory-installed car stereos are generally easier to maintain and repair because they are designed specifically for the vehicle model, ensuring compatibility and standardized components. Manufacturers often provide detailed service manuals and support, making diagnosis and repair more straightforward for technicians. In contrast, aftermarket systems can vary widely in brand and complexity, sometimes requiring specialized knowledge or adapters. While some high-quality aftermarket stereos offer advanced features, their diverse designs can make troubleshooting and repairs more challenging and potentially costly. Overall, factory units are typically simpler to maintain.

How Do Factory Installed Car Stereo Systems Integrate With Advanced Vehicle Safety And Driver Assistance Features?
Factory-installed car stereo systems integrate with advanced vehicle safety and driver assistance features by acting as a central interface for audio alerts, navigation prompts, and communication functions. Through connectivity with the vehicle’s onboard computer, these systems can deliver real-time warnings for collision risks, lane departures, or blind spots via audio cues, helping drivers stay alert without distraction. Additionally, many factory systems support voice commands and hands-free controls, enabling drivers to interact with safety features and navigation without taking their hands off the wheel. This seamless integration enhances overall driving safety by combining convenience with critical information delivery.
